Output 829aff91225b42d734d19769a9ecbe436fd73e7adb131a00b03b59e1c3119932:0

value
524424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56caf592e6ff83f1920eb9bc809495a021af31a OP_EQUAL
address
3Nc6s33BuKYZQ18MmAbqRNWK4Y3URPHyFw
transaction
829aff91225b42d734d19769a9ecbe436fd73e7adb131a00b03b59e1c3119932
confirmations
341135
spent
true